Kristin Banta, Founder & Creative Director, Kristin Banta Events, USA, one of world's top digital media influencer for the weddings & events industry shares "At a time when our clients are asking for new experiences and the success of many corporate programs is based upon providing unique content to its attendees, finding fresh emerging luxury markets in which to host is a necessity." Adding to this thought is Lindsay Landman, Founder of Lindsay Landman Events, USA, voted as one of the top special event planners in the world by reputable media outlets such as Harper's Bazaar, Vogue and others comments "My clients are seeking creativity not only in how we produce events, but also where we produce them. They, and their guests, are more adventurous travelers, so I must fulfill the need to explore new destinations and make these locations attainable for my clients' celebrations." New destinations and luxury experiences is a common request high end special event planners receive from their elite clients. A conventional hotel ballroom or banquet hall, nuptials in a marquee by the beach, a special event at a palace or museum have all been done time and over again, and today clients expect their planners to come up with an out of the box unique experience. "I think it is extremely important to explore new areas for weddings & events because everybody has been almost everywhere. Our job as planners is to give suggestions that will make things unique, and part of that is exploring new destinations." End
